What e'er my God Ordains is Right

Jess, Steve and I were waiting in the ER, After time in 3 medical institutions we were now back to the first ,waiting for a doctor to appear. He had been released from the third place but not enough progress had been made and so we were back to the place we started.

Our spirits were anything but high and then I remembered a favorite hymn. Our daughter's beautiful voice would be a distraction as we waited. She looked up the words on her phone.

What e'er my God ordains is right
His holy will abideth.
I will be still what e'er He doth
And follow where he guideth.

After the first verse Steve joined his voice with his daughter's clear confident tones. The father daughter duet continued.

He is my God, though dark my road.
He holds me that I shall not fall .
And so to this I leave it all.
And so to this I leave it all.

Two voices together singing of their confidence in God's will no matter how dark the road. Both voices belonged to two people who had gone through health crises both within the past year and a half , I thought singing would be a distraction. Instead of a distraction it was a refocusing on what was important, the character of our loving heavenly father.
